diff --git a/mod_http2/h2_c2.c b/mod_http2/h2_c2.c index c65a521a..5a9019aa 100644 --- a/mod_http2/h2_c2.c +++ b/mod_http2/h2_c2.c @@ -370,6 +370,13 @@ static apr_status_t h2_c2_filter_out(ap_filter_t* f, apr_bucket_brigade* bb) h2_conn_ctx_t *conn_ctx = h2_conn_ctx_get(f->c); apr_status_t rv; + if (bb == NULL) { +#if !AP_MODULE_MAGIC_AT_LEAST(20180720, 1) + f->c->data_in_output_filters = 0; +#endif + return APR_SUCCESS; + } + if (bb == NULL) { #if !AP_MODULE_MAGIC_AT_LEAST(20180720, 1) f->c->data_in_output_filters = 0;